Default Why aren't they reloading torpedos ?

Help !! My crew does not want to reload the torpedoes. I'm on the surface going in circles doing standard and nothing is happening. The crew that is on watch is all healthy and fit. I have automatic speedy reloads set. Even if I had real reloads I've been going in circles for three hours and nothing is happening. I'm ready to do some motivational ass kicking. What's going on !!
